Situated amidst the scenic beauty of Surrey, Haslemere Train Station serves as a bustling hub for passengers travelling across the UK. Whether you're commuting for work, planning a leisurely trip, or simply exploring southern England, Haslemere's strategic location and amenities make it a key point of departure on your rail journey.
With its range of services, Haslemere Train Station ensures a smooth experience for all travelers. The station boasts a well-staffed ticket office open from the early morning through the evening, alongside ticket machines that are equipped to handle smartcard validations. This makes last-minute ticket purchases or collections a breeze. Importantly, all machines cater to the needs of disabled passengers, offering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is top-notch, with step-free access available across the station, making it easy for passengers with limited mobility to navigate. An accessible waiting room and toilets further enhance the convenience. For cyclists, the station provides storage for up to 192 bicycles in a secured, CCTV-monitored cycle hub.
Beyond the station, Haslemere is well-connected to other modes of transport. If your journey continues by road, the station offers connections to local bus services, with detailed travel plans available here. Rail replacement services are conveniently located on Lower Street (B2131), ensuring seamless transit during service disruptions.

Situated in the bustling city of Birmingham, Gravelly Hill train station serves as a gateway to the vibrant heart of the Midlands. Whether you're commuting for work or embarking on a weekend adventure, this station provides convenience and accessibility to numerous destinations. Known for its strategic location and essential services, Gravelly Hill is a station that aims to cater to the needs of many travelers, offering them an efficient and pleasant start to their journeys.
The ticket office at Gravelly Hill is open most days of the week, with staff available to assist passengers Monday to Friday from 06:00 to 20:00, Saturday from 07:00 to 20:00, and Sunday from 08:00 to 16:00. Self-service ticket machines are present, making it easier for passengers to purchase and collect tickets when the office is closed. However, do note that accessible ticket machines are not available, so assistance might be necessary for those who require step-free access.
Gravelly Hill is a category B1 station, meaning step-free access is available but may involve long or steep ramps. The absence of toilets, refreshment facilities, or ATM services points to basic amenities, so plan accordingly. CCTV ensures passenger safety, along with the added assurance that Gravelly Hill is accredited by the Secure Station Scheme.
Gravelly Hill train station is well connected to various modes of transport, making onward travel a breeze. If rail services are disrupted, replacement vehicles are accessible from the bus stops nearby. Regular bus services also serve the area, offering a practical alternative for many routes. Taxis are conveniently available from several local operators, ensuring a smooth journey to your next destination.
